As this year's midterm elections approach, Sui Generis recently launched a voter education campaign on April 28-29, 2025, in partnership with the MSU-IIT Institute for Policy Innovation and Leadership (IPIL) and the Department of Political Science. One of the campaign's highlights was the"๐ฆ๐๐ถ๐ฐ๐ธ ๐ฌ๐ผ๐๐ฟ ๐๐ต๐ผ๐ถ๐ฐ๐ฒ", a voting hub where MSU-IIT students, faculty, staff, and the visiting participants from St. Peter's College (SPC) and Iligan Medical Center College (IMCC) selected their top 3 preferred senatorial candidates. The hub has provided QR codes containing the full details of these candidates โ their educational background, notable achievements, track record, and political stances on various issues in the country.
In the said hub, ๐๐๐ฆ ๐๐ช๐ฎ๐ข๐ง๐จ of Katipunan ng Nagkakaisang Pilipino (KANP) leads the senatorial race with a total of 72 votes โ 37 Voting Hub voters selected him as their top choice, 24 as their second, and 11 as their third. ๐๐ข๐ค๐จ ๐๐๐ง๐ ๐ข๐ฅ๐ข๐ง๐๐ง of the Liberal Party (LP) follows in second place with 59 votes, while independent candidate ๐๐๐ข๐๐ข ๐๐๐ง๐๐จ๐ณ๐ ranked third with 43 votes. Other candidates received varying levels of support across the preference rankings. However, several lesser-known aspirants, mostly independents or members of minor parties, garnered no votes from the voting hub poll.
Although this activity did not reach the entire campus population due to its limited exposure and duration, it stands as a timely reminder of the importance of knowing oneโs candidates and voting wisely.
